We finally found our French restaurant in Zürich! The lovely hostess at Lumiére greeted us with a smile as we walked into this candlelit, cozy Old Town restaurant where we were immediately made to feel at home. Though this restaurant is along one of the fanciest and most romantic paths of old Zürich, there was no snobbery here. Even the couple dining beside us smiled and greeted us as we took our seats among comforting pillows and signature dish ware. Our negroni cocktails arrived quickly, delivered by a lovely server with an international accent. Then came our beautiful appetizers-- goat cheese and a far above average mixed salad that put the other French restaurant (Lipp) down the street to shame. Our red wine was delish, paired with my husband's signature entree-- L' Entrecote Cafe de Paris (beef slices cooked in an herbed creamy sauce, served in French crockery) that he reported to be divine. As a vegetarian, my expectations weren't high when I ordered the cream of tomato soup for my entree with a side of Spinach, choosing it over the bigger options: mushroom risotto (or a French cauliflower dish that sounded good but was extremely pricey.) However, this tomato soup's flavors knocked any tomato soup I've eaten right out of the ballpark with its roasted, complex flavor. I need more! My spinach was cooked perfectly, and my husband's thin cut frites were delightful (again, compared to Lipp's tough frites down the street.) We completed the meal with a shared serving of some sort of pastry covered in chocolate and creme, and discussed how we could return with our family members to this incredible spot. Salim Ali KhanSalim Ali Khan
Amazing customer service where they like to make things happen for the customer. To begin with they accommodate us ahead of our scheduled reservation time which in itself was phenomenal, given how busy the restaurant was at the time. Ksanet, Bianka and Rui were amazing in their own rights and definitely were humans first and Lumiere employees second and forth. Not only did they serve us but gave us a few moments from their tight schedules to walk us through about how we could make use of a Sunday ( Switzerland for the most part is closed on Sunday’s and we were not prepared for that :( ). These folks had some amazing suggestions to make through and through and helped us a lot with our questions about Switzerland and travels in general. The ambiance was stunning and the place was packed and had moderate amount of noise in there attributing to the conversations. The interiors were pretty amazing and well thought out and depicted the history of Lumiere. We ordered a side salad, octopus with sliced potatoes, tuna tartare on avocado bed and for dessert we got ourselves the lime tart. The octopus dish was outstanding just like the tuna tartare where we enjoyed every bite slowly. The salad was put together very well and the dessert topped it all off to call it an evening. This place definitely should definitely be in your list to visit in Zurich and given its proximity to Zurich HB it’s an easy decision to make ( even if you had to come out of your way to grab a bite here it will be so well worth it).
Tim AstorTim Astor
The restaurant is an absolute gem. I have eaten at some of the best places around the world and this place is one of the best I have ever had. The steak was incredible, the Lumiere Salad is the best salad I have ever had. The steak reminds me of Ruth’s Chris steakhouse but better. Not only was the food incredible but the service was outstanding quick if you wanted it to be or slow if you wanted to take your time to enjoy the overall experience. Luis the owner is so personable and loves talking with everyone. Came back just to see him and enjoy his food. However, our waitresses Ksanet and Bianca were the absolute best part of the entire experience. You will have to go to see why. Overall, this is my favorite restaurant of all time. Enjoy!
AntoineAntoine
Pricy, but the food and especially the fish and the risotto (very well aldente cooked) were a surprise, similar to what you could get in Paris. The deserts are good and the portions generous. If you're planning a fine dining evening but don't want to go through a 7 small servings menu, go to Lumière. The terrasse was a bit uncomfortable as it is on a sloping street.
